Introduction to Industrial Set Standards

The correct design and construction of industrial sheds requires compliance with certain standards that guarantee their safety, durability and efficiency during the period of productivity. In this article, we are going to comprehensively examine the standards for the construction of industrial sheds.

1. Loading Standards

One of the most important standards in the design of industrial sheds is loading standards. These standards include the calculation of live and dead loads, wind load, snow load and earthquake load. Compliance with these standards guarantees the stability and safety of the shed against various external forces.

Live and dead loads: Live loads include the weight of the people working in the shed and the moving equipment that is in it. Dead loads include the weight of the structure, fixed equipment and other fixed components of the shed.
Wind load: Calculation of wind load is very important for areas with strong winds. These loads can have a great impact on the stability of the shed.
Snow load: In areas where there is a lot of snow, it is necessary to calculate the snow load and design a suitable roof to withstand these loads.
Earthquake load: Compliance with anti-earthquake standards is critical for sheds located in earthquake-prone areas.

2. Dimensional Standards

The dimensions of industrial sheds should be determined based on the specific needs of the industrial unit and relevant standards. These dimensions include height, width, length and interior space of the shed. The space needed to install equipment and easy access to them should also be taken into account.

Height: The height of the shed should be determined based on the specific needs of the industrial unit. This height should be such that the equipment and machines can be easily placed inside the shed and there is enough space for employees to move and work.
Width and length: The width and length of the shed should be Determined based on the space required for equipment installation and other needs of the industrial unit. These dimensions should be such that enough space is provided for storing materials and products.

3. Ventilation and Lighting Standards

Proper ventilation and lighting are important factors in the design of industrial sheds. Compliance with ventilation and lighting standards can help improve working conditions and increase the productivity of employees in the shed.

Ventilation: Proper ventilation is necessary to prevent the accumulation of harmful gases and fumes and to create healthy and safe working conditions. The use of air conditioning and natural ventilation systems can help improve the air quality inside the shed.
Lighting: Proper lighting can help improve the quality of work and increase the safety of employees. Using natural light and artificial light at the same time can help to provide enough light inside the shed.
